Hi there, my mother has underwent open heart surgery 2 days prior. Today her creatinine levels are increased to 1.1.is it a normal?

In general, however, normal creatinine levels range from 0.9 to 1.3 mg/dl in men and 0.6 to 1.1 mg/dl in women who are 18 to 60 years old. Normal levels are roughly the same for people over 60. High serum creatinine levels in the blood indicate that the kidneys aren't functioning properly.
